Description:
The unit has 20 beds with an average daily census of 16-17 patients.
Pre-COVID, the average was around 14 patients per day.
There are designated rooms available for COVID patients if needed.
Ratios are 1:1-2 for ICU and 1:3 for Stepdown.
The unit supports Stepdown needs for the facility.
They have a designated Charge Nurse available 24/7.
The Charge Nurse responds to all Rapid Responses and codes, but is flexible and will take 1 patient if necessary.
The staffing model also allows for some Capstone students and nursing externs, but they are not counted in the staffing numbers.
Travelers are typically scheduled every other weekend.
Nights fall on Friday and Saturday, while days are scheduled for Saturday and Sunday.
Holidays are generally avoided for scheduling travelers unless necessary.
The required scrub color is navy blue.
A navy or white jacket and an undershirt in either white or navy are permitted.
Hair must be a natural color, with any distasteful tattoos covered.
Phillips Cardiac Monitors are utilized, and there are no monitor techs on staff.
Each room is hardwired, and data from monitors and vents flows directly into the electronic charting system.
Typical IV drips utilized include moderate conscious sedation, managed by nursing staff.
Respiratory therapy is available 24/7.
Pharmacy services are also available around the clock.
The unit uses a scheduling system that aims to provide schedules at least 2 weeks in advance, covering 4 weeks at a time.
Block scheduling is allowed if included in the contract.
Shifts are organized from Sunday to Saturday.
Travelers usually do not float outside of the unit, although permanent staff may be floated as needed.
The common patient diagnoses range from post-cath lab procedures to those requiring balloon pumps.
No open heart surgeries are performed in this unit.
There is a mandated cancellation policy allowing for a limited number of canceled shifts per assignment.
